Google has confirmed that it has fixed issues with the Now Playing feature on Pixel devices, with an update set to roll out soon.
Pixel’s Now Playing Problems
Over the past few months, many Pixel users reported that the Now Playing feature was not identifying ambient music or failing in manual searches.
The exact cause of the problem was unclear, but the issue left users frustrated as the feature had been working reliably in the past.
Google’s Response
In a recent update on its Issue Tracker page, Google stated that the problems have been fixed and the solution will be included in an upcoming software release.
Although the fix timeline is not confirmed, some users have already noticed improvements in recent weeks.
What is Now Playing?
Now Playing is an exclusive Pixel feature that automatically identifies songs playing nearby without needing internet access.
It shows the song title and artist on the lock screen, making it one of the most loved Pixel features.
When Will the Fix Roll Out?
Google hasn’t given an exact release date, but the fix is expected to arrive in the next system update. Users can check for updates by going to Settings → System → System update on their Pixel devices.
